Career

Emma leads the Bath and Bristol Care Team, and has over 20 years' experience of working in child protection law, with an in-depth knowledge of the pre proceedings process and care proceedings.

Emma has a detailed knowledge of Local Authorities’ duties and their powers, meaning that she is able to offer clear and robust advice, while ensuring that the correct process is being followed.

She has regularly dealt with highly complex matters including cases where allegations have been made of serious inflicted injury, child death, gang violence, sexual abuse, international elements and where one parent has murdered another. Emma conducts her own advocacy where possible.

Specialising in representing children in care proceedings, either through their children’s guardians or direct – Emma is regularly instructed to act for children in secure accommodation and DOLs cases.

Identified as “undoubtedly one to watch” by The Legal 500 UK, who also recognise her as “very personable and a delight to work with”, and “absolutely diligent in terms of her case preparation”.
